PICKERING MANOR, CURA HOSPITALITY HONOR NEWTOWN'S HOMETOWN HEROS

WHAT:

Pickering Manor, Newtown’s premier center for senior living, and its dining services partner, Cura Hospitality, will honor 40 “hometown heroes” – emergency response personnel, fire fighters and police men and women from Newtown, PA, who risk their lives daily in order to keep us safe, with a picnic-style lunch compliments of Pickering Manor and Cura.  According to Michelle Knobloch, Pickering Manor’s Administrator, “Local first responders work tirelessly, many of them as volunteers, to keep us safe and protect our families in the event of a fire, police or emergency situation.  We are proud to provide this luncheon every year in order to recognize them and thank them for their hard work.”
